Srabasti Dhali, Aniket Mehta, and Ankur Saxena have joined Markel International’s Mumbai office, the specialty (re)insurer announced on LinkedIn.  

Dhali joins Markel International as a Senior Underwriter for Specie. She moves from Tata AIG General Insurance, where she most recently took on the role of Vice President and National Manager- Private Client Group and Home for almost four years. Dhali also previously worked as a Senior Project Manager at Tata AIG and as a management associate with AIC.

Mehta has been appointed as Senior Underwriter, Marine at Markel International. He joins from Tata AIG, where he also took on the role of Marine Underwriter. Before that, Mehta took on senior management roles at Anviti Insurance Brokers and Marsh & McLennan Companies.

Saxena joins Markel International’s Mumbai team as a Casualty Underwriter. He moves from Tata AIG General Insurance, where he worked from 2015 to 2017, and from 2020 to 2024, most recently as Assistant Vice President. He also took on the role of Liability Lines Underwriting Manager at ICICI Lombard for two years starting in 2017.

Commenting on the announcement, Deepika Mathur, Managing Director for Markel International India, remarked: “I’m delighted to welcome Srabasti, Aniket and Ankur to Markel. I’m confident that their presence will contribute to the ongoing enhancement of our Markel India product suite, as we continue to serve brokers locally through superior underwriting.”
